A Multi-Agent system for Multi-Objective constrained optimization

New Research Papers Tackle Complex Problems in Optimization, Inference, and Diagnosis

Sunday, June 21, 2026 • 2 min read • 5 source references

  • 2 min read
  • 5 source references

What Happened

A series of research papers has been published on arXiv, a popular online repository for electronic preprints, showcasing advances in AI and machine learning. These papers tackle complex problems in optimization, inference, and diagnosis, with potential applications in various fields.

Why It Matters

The studies demonstrate the growing importance of AI and machine learning in addressing real-world challenges. For instance, the paper on multi-agent systems for multi-objective constrained optimization has implications for resource allocation and decision-making in complex systems. Similarly, the research on confidence-aware automated assessment of student-drawn scientific models can improve education outcomes by providing more accurate feedback.

Key Breakthroughs

  • Multi-Agent Systems: A new multi-agent system for multi-objective constrained optimization has been proposed, enabling more efficient decision-making in complex systems.
  • Knowledge Conflict Resolution: Researchers have developed a method for explicit knowledge conflict resolution in large language models, improving their inference capabilities.
  • Intelligent Fault Diagnosis: A novel approach leveraging systems' non-linearity has been introduced to tackle the scarcity of data in intelligent fault diagnosis systems.
